简单的MySQL操作类

<?php

class db {
  
 function connect($host, $user, $pwd, $db) {
  if(@mysql_connect($host, $user, $pwd)) {
   $this->select_db($db);
  } else {
   $this->slip('Connecting MySql server break!');
  }
 }
 
 function select_db($db) {
  return mysql_select_db($db);
 }
 
 function query($sql) {
  $query = mysql_query($sql);
  if(!$query) {
   $this->slip('MySQL Query Error', $sql);
  }
  return $query;
 }
 
 function fetch_array($sql, $type = MYSQL_ASSOC) {
  return mysql_fetch_array($sql, $type);
 }
 
 function affected_rows() {
  return mysql_affected_rows();
 }
 
 function num_rows($query) {
  return mysql_num_rows($query);
 }
 
 function num_fields($query) {
  return mysql_num_fields($query);
 }
 
 function insert_id($query) {
  return mysql_insert_id($query);
 }
 
 function result($query, $row) {
  $query = @mysql_result($query, $row);
  return $query;
 }
 
 function free_result($query) {
  return mysql_free_result($query);
 }
 
 function close() {
  return mysql_close();
 }
 
 function error() {
  return mysql_error();
 }
 
 function errno() {
  return mysql_errno();
 }
 
 function slip($info = '', $sql = '') {
  echo '<b>'.$info.'</b>';
  echo '<br />';
  echo 'Mysql Error: '.$this->error();
  echo '<br />';
  echo 'Error Num. : '.$this->errno();
  if($sql) {
   echo '<br />';
   echo 'Error SQL : '.$sql;
  }
  exit;
 }
}

?>

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值